In the context of land forces, military smart wearable devices are primarily used to improve soldier performance, safety, and communication in the field. These devices offer soldiers enhanced capabilities through real-time tracking, biometric monitoring, and data transmission. Wearables like smart helmets, body sensors, and communication systems enable soldiers to monitor their vital signs, physical conditions, and environmental factors, allowing for better decision-making in combat situations. Additionally, land forces can use these devices to improve coordination between troops, optimize resources, and ensure overall mission success. This advancement contributes to the operational efficiency and effectiveness of ground forces, as it provides critical intelligence directly to the personnel on the front lines.
Furthermore, the integration of augmented reality (AR) in smart wearable devices enhances the ability of soldiers to navigate through complex environments. AR headsets and smart glasses offer real-time mapping, threat identification, and data overlay, allowing soldiers to have a clearer understanding of their surroundings. The devices' rugged and durable nature is essential for withstanding the harsh conditions often encountered on the battlefield. For naval forces, military smart wearable devices are revolutionizing operations by offering solutions that increase crew efficiency, safety, and navigation precision. Devices such as smart helmets, exoskeletons, and body sensors are employed to monitor the health of naval personnel, track movement, and detect early signs of fatigue or health issues. These wearables enable seamless communication between crew members, allowing for swift response times and improved situational awareness in naval environments. Additionally, these devices help optimize the management of naval vessels and contribute to better decision-making during complex missions. With the increasing complexity of modern naval operations, wearable devices are becoming essential for improving operational effectiveness and ensuring the safety and health of military personnel.
Smart wearable technologies are also enhancing the ability of naval forces to conduct detailed monitoring of ships and other maritime equipment. For example, wearables with embedded sensors can provide real-time data on the conditions of critical ship systems, such as the engine, fuel levels, and other mechanical components, allowing crews to take proactive measures before issues arise. Moreover, these devices can also assist in search-and-rescue operations by providing enhanced navigation capabilities and instant communication. Smart wearable devices in the air forces provide personnel with enhanced situational awareness, health monitoring, and operational capabilities. These devices, including smart helmets, heads-up displays, and body-mounted sensors, help pilots and crew members by offering real-time feedback on their physiological states and environmental conditions. Wearables are equipped with biometric sensors that monitor heart rate, body temperature, and stress levels, which are vital during high-pressure flight missions. These devices also provide critical information about aircraft systems and navigation, allowing personnel to stay connected and receive vital data for better decision-making while in flight.
Additionally, the integ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) technologies into smart wearable devices for air forces is enhancing pilot training and mission readiness. AR headsets and smart glasses allow pilots to visualize critical data such as altitude, speed, and navigation points in their line of sight, reducing cognitive overload and enhancing their ability to respond to changing conditions. The European military smart wearable devices market is witnessing several key trends that are driving its growth and shaping the future of defense technologies. One of the most significant trends is the increasing adoption of wearable devices with advanced connectivity features. Devices such as smart helmets, body sensors, and exoskeletons are being integrated with 5G, Wi-Fi 6, and other high-speed communication technologies, ensuring that military personnel can access real-time data and communicate efficiently even in the most challenging environments. This connectivity allows for improved situational awareness and decision-making, which are essential for success in modern military operations.
Another notable trend is the rise of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) in military smart wearable devices. AI-powered wearables can process large amounts of data in real time, enabling predictive analytics and enhancing the ability of military personnel to respond to potential threats and operational challenges. AI and ML also play a crucial role in personalizing health monitoring, as wearables can adapt to individual physiological needs and provide tailored feedback. Furthermore, the trend toward wearable exoskeletons, which enhance physical strength and endurance, is gaining momentum across land, naval, and air forces. These exoskeletons offer military personnel improved mobility and reduced physical strain during prolonged missions, helping to prevent fatigue and injury.
